Hokkaido, Japan's northernmost island, is known for its natural beauty, distinct seasons, and a mix of urban and rural attractions. From the bustling city of Sapporo, famous for its beer and snow festival, to the serene hot springs and national parks, Hokkaido offers a diverse array of experiences. The island is also a paradise for food lovers, offering fresh seafood, dairy products, and unique regional dishes. Whether you're looking to explore the cultural heritage or enjoy winter sports, Hokkaido has something for everyone.
Hokkaido was settled by the Ainu people and was once a frontier zone. Its history includes influences from both indigenous and Japanese cultures.
Hokkaido’s culture is a blend of traditional Ainu customs and modern Japanese practices. The economy is driven by agriculture, fishing, and tourism.
December in Hokkaido is characterized by cold temperatures ranging from -6°C to 3°C. The region experiences heavy snowfall, making it ideal for winter sports and snow festivals. Warm clothing is essential, and the chilly weather adds a magical touch to the scenic beauty of the landscape. Visitors can enjoy the snowy wonderland with clear skies and occasional snow showers.
December is one of the most delightful times to visit Hokkaido. The snow-covered landscapes, festive atmosphere, and winter sports activities make it a perfect destination for travelers seeking a unique experience.
The best time to visit Hokkaido is during the winter months, from December to February, when the island transforms into a snowy paradise. This period is perfect for skiing, snowboarding, and enjoying the famous Sapporo Snow Festival. Alternatively, the summer months (June to August) are ideal for exploring the lush green landscapes and enjoying outdoor activities.

Travel Requirement
Carry a valid passport and visa. Purchase a Japan Rail Pass if you plan on using the train frequently. Keep emergency contacts and your itinerary handy.
Local Sayings
Common phrases: 'Arigatou' (Thank you), 'Sumimasen' (Excuse me/Sorry), 'Onegaishimasu' (Please).
Connectivity Info
Well-connected by air via New Chitose Airport. Efficient train and bus services link major cities and tourist spots within Hokkaido.
Accept Currency + Payment Type
The currency is Japanese Yen. Credit cards are accepted in most urban areas, but carry cash for rural and smaller establishments.
Nearby Shopping
Sapporo offers great shopping at Tanukikoji Shopping Street and Sapporo Factory. Otaru is known for its glass products and music boxes.
Safety Tips
Hokkaido is a safe destination. Watch for icy surfaces in winter. Keep your belongings secure and respect local customs.
Health & Medical Facilities
Medical facilities in Hokkaido are of high standard. Carry basic medication and travel insurance. Familiarize yourself with the location of nearest hospitals and clinics.
Other Facilities
Availability of English-speaking staff may be limited in rural areas. Wi-Fi is widely available in public places and accommodations.
